Customer Pricing Director is accountable for the overall coordination, strategic alignment, and success of large deal commercial structuring and field pricing execution. This role focuses on managing strategic, complex deals, developing repeatable commercial programs, and driving high-growth outcomes alongside account teams. Engagements cover high-stakes, complex customer opportunities and programmatic commercial initiatives across the enterprise.

Serving as a strategic partner and commercial force multiplier for field sales, this function requires an extremely proactive, customer-centric, and analytical leader who will ensure both optimal deal structuring and seamless pricing execution in the field.

As a Customer Pricing Director you will:

  • Commercial Deal Structuring: Plan and execute programmatic large deal commercial structuring for strategic accounts, working closely with Pricing Strategy, Value Management, and Sales leadership to drive growth through complex but scalable deal design.

  • Field Execution & Feedback Loop: Drive true pricing execution with the field, gathering and analyzing customer-centric monetization feedback from live deals to continuously optimize commercial frameworks and track financial impact.

  • Deal Team Collaboration: Sit "in the room" with account teams to manage complex deal dynamics, align cross-functional dependencies, and help structure the commercial side of high-stakes opportunities.

  • Repeatable Program Building: Proactively translate unique, complex deal structures into repeatable commercial programs and frameworks—imperative for scaling field adoption as market dynamics shift.

  • Cross-Functional Alignment: Facilitate deep engagement between the field, Pricing Strategy, and Value Management to ensure corporate consistency, strategic alignment, and value-backed commercial models.

We’re excited about you if you have:

  • 6-8+ years of experience in Commercial Deal Structuring, Deal Desk, Pricing Strategy, Value Management, Sales Operations, or Strategic Account Management.

  • Prior experience in high-growth B2B tech, SaaS, or digital services environments managing large, complex, multi-product enterprise deals is highly preferred.

  • Deep understanding of custom deal structuring, value-based pricing models, discounting frameworks, and contractual commercial levers.

  • Skillful at translating complex corporate pricing strategies into clear, actionable, and customer-centric commercial options for field sales teams to minimize friction.

  • Proven mastery of large deal governance, commercial coaching, and programmatic field execution processes.

  • Strong capability to interpret complex customer deal data, profitability metrics, and value-realization models to drive growth-oriented decisions.

  • Experience defining KPIs and tracking mechanisms to evaluate the long-term health, profitability, and repeatability of strategic commercial programs.

  • Proficiency in leveraging CPQ systems, CRM platforms (like Salesforce), Excel, and financial modeling tools to structure and track large enterprise deals.

  • Demonstrated history of being "in the room" to successfully co-pilot high-stakes, multi-million dollar commercial deal negotiations from inception to execution.

  • Sharp collaborative skills to bridge the gap between abstract pricing strategy and real-world field sales execution.
